AMNM threatens road blockade over clogged drain at Irabot Road
Source: The Sangai Express
Imphal, June 10 2026:
All Manipur Nupi Marup (AMNM) has served a three-day ultimatum to authorities to repair the severely damaged drain on the lane from Irabot Road, formerly Hao Keithel, towards Rupmahal Tank, warning of a road blockade if action is not taken.
In a release, AMNM said that the drain in the heart of Imphal city remains clogged, with wastewater and garbage from the market overflowing onto the road.
Pedestrians and vehicles face accident risks, while shopkeepers complain of foul smell, flies, and mosquito-bome diseases from the stagnant sewage.
AMNM criticised the State of civic amenities, questioning the "Smart City" project and past BJP Government promises of turning Manipur into "Singapore" .
They alleged the area has instead become a dumping ground.
Nupi Marup has submitted a written appeal to the authorities concerned demanding immediate cleanup and repair within three days, failing which they will block the road.
Residents have urged swift intervention to prevent health hazards and traffic disruption.
